Shekhpura Chak is a Rural village located in Lalganj, Vaishali, Bihar.
The total population of Shekhpura Chak is 144.
Shekhpura Chak village comprises 30 households.
The literacy rate in Shekhpura Chak is 66.4%. Among the literate population of 81, there are 43 literate males and 38 literate females.
In Shekhpura Chak, there are 67 males and 77 females, with a sex ratio of 1149 females per 1000 males.
There are 22 children (15.3% of population), comprising 10 boys and 12 girls.
The total number of workers in Shekhpura Chak is 41, with 38 main workers and 3 marginal workers.

Shekhpura Chak is located in Bihar state, Vaishali district, and falls under Lalganj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 234829 and LGD code is 234829.
